Struct sc_network_common::sync::message::generic::BlockAnnounce    
source · pub struct BlockAnnounce<H> {
    pub header: H,
    pub state: Option<BlockState>,
    pub data: Option<Vec<u8>>,
}Expand description
Announce a new complete block on the network.
Fields§
§header: HNew block header.
state: Option<BlockState>Block state. TODO: Remove Option and custom encoding when v4 becomes common.
data: Option<Vec<u8>>Data associated with this block announcement, e.g. a candidate message.
